Research interests

Molecular structure and function relationships.

Computational techniques in the analysis of nucleic acid-drug interactions
Work involved the development of a set of programs in the C computer programming language to perform energy minimisation calculations for both analytical and predictive purposes. This work was conducted in collaboration with Professor Chris Hunter at the University of Sheffield.

The analysis of complex RNA structure
Bioinformatics and in particular graph theoretic techniques are currently being applied to the analysis of complex RNA structure. This work is conducted in collaboration with Professor Peter Artymiuk and Professor Peter Willett at the University of Sheffield.
